Unfortunately, Gamma Chi cannot join the National Panhellenic Conference in any capacity as a single chapter.

Is the university telling your chapter to affiliate with an NPC or are they inviting an NPC to campus regardless? If it is the former, find out how much “say” your chapter gets in “who” is picked.

Your only option at this point seems to be research the NPC groups not on your campus.
http://npcwomen.org/undergrads/membe...nizations.aspx Hopefully, you will be able to find a member organization that aligns closely with your sorority’s ideals. You also want to consult your chapter’s alumnae to let them know what is happening.

All of the NPC members have experience in absorbing local sororities so they understand what you are going through. AOII absorbed a Columbus State local sorority last fall and they will be installed as an AOII chapter this weekend. There is also a thread on this board regarding Alpha Chi Omega absorbing a local at Carnegie Mellon. It is a very interesting read.

Through the link that I posted, there is a tab called “Extension Information.” Click on that tab to find out more about the official process.
